[QUOTE="jarance, post: 742364, member: 21"] 1. Do you have problem starting when you leave the car overnight? - Sometime have to crank about 2 to 3 times but no problem after the car is started. 2. Do you sometime feel the car is hesitating when the fuel tank is below the quarter tank? (Like there is no petrol) If YES, then you have fuel pump problem. To confirm, use special function test and choose menu "6" for the monitoring the Left and Right Fuel Tank level. When Full, it will indicate "240330". When the Fuel Indicator show half tank, check the indication, it should show "000280". It the first 3 digits show something, it mean that there are fuel in the left tank. This mean the fuel pump is not strong enough to suck the fuel from the left tank to the right tank via the return fuel line (vacuum jet pump). [/QUOTE]
